About Seth Baker

Seth Baker is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Pharmacology, Psychiatry and Mental health, Rheumatology and Experimental and Cognitive Psychology, having authored 4 papers that have together received 48 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Treatment of Major Depression (3 papers),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(2 papers), Schizophrenia research and treatment (2 papers), Folate and B Vitamins Research (1 paper),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(1 paper), Cleft Lip and Palate Research (1 paper), Mental Health Research Topics (1 paper) and Iron Metabolism and Disorders (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Pharmacology (16 citations), Biological Psychiatry (3 citations), Geriatrics and Gerontology (3 citations), Rheumatology (13 citations) and Pharmacology (13 citations). Seth Baker has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Puerto Rico and United Kingdom. Frequent co-authors include Gualberto Ruaño, John W. Goethe, Abiel Roche-Lima, Mohan Kocherla, Jorgé Duconge, Theodore Holford and Andrew Winokur. Their work appears in journals such as Biomarkers in Medicine, Contemporary Clinical Trials, Psychiatry Research and Data in Brief.
